Moncrief Creek
Moncrief Creek is a stream in Lincoln, Louisiana. Moncrief Creek is situated nearby to the hamlet Barnet Springs, as well as near Clay.Places in the Area
Nearby places include Ruston and Grambling.

Ruston is the fourth-largest city in Northern Louisiana, with a population of about 23,000 people, and is home to Louisiana Tech University.

Grambling is a city in Lincoln Parish, Louisiana, United States. The population was 5,239 in 2020. The city is home to Grambling State University and is part of the Ruston micropolitan statistical area. Grambling is situated 6 miles northwest of Moncrief Creek.
